Transaction 3348f41898a4a3bfd6f28342ec50482f8aa19e28b9c2e9bcdaf457204c3cf5b8
1 Input
1 Output
-
3348f41898a4a3bfd6f28342ec50482f8aa19e28b9c2e9bcdaf457204c3cf5b8:0
- value
- 150362689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fc5fc5fab01a938fcdfba4f7a3380b5949359e4 OP_EQUAL
- address
- 3EoDjGkqV5FZPWn1URBWYsaRqfZwxhez3u